Lewis has been dominant on a per-plate appearance basis ... Royce Lewis (3B, MIN) has 15 home runs, 32 runs, 39 RBI, and zero stolen bases with a .271 batting average in 205 plate appearances. Health is the limiting factor for Lewis, so let's dive into his skills.

SeasonPAHR/SBBA/xBAct%h%GB%/FB%PX/xPXHR/FSB%/SBOBPX
2022412/0.300/.30588%30%31%/49%150/13912%0%/0%371
202323915/6.309/.26275%35%35%/44%131/10421%86%/11%182
202420515/0.271/.28875%28%38%/47%185/15123%0%/0%338

The power skills have been elite and make us wonder what could be if he stayed healthy:
